Showing
1
to
41
from
41 parts
1982
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: INT-MP
1987
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 2142MA
1982
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 1916
1982
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 2238
1993
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 14173
1984
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 17114
1993
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 2129
1991
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 1565
1983
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 1630
1983
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 1624
1982
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 1520
1982
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 1570
1993
MERCEDES-BENZ
300D
Turbo-Supercharger
Stock #: 2129
1978
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 2266
1993
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 2129
1985
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 5000
1987
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 2142MA
1982
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 1509
1993
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 14173
1982
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 1916
1991
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 1565
1982
MERCEDES-BENZ
300D
STARTER MOTOR
Stock #: 1570
1987
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 2142MA
1978
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 2266
1978
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 2010MA
1978
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: INT-MP
1993
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 14173
1993
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 2129
1982
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 1916
1984
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 17114
1983
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 1624
1985
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 5000
1983
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 1630
1991
MERCEDES-BENZ
300D
ENGINE ASSEMBLY
Stock #: 1565
1982
MERCEDES-BENZ
300D
AC COMPRESSOR
Stock #: 2238
1987
MERCEDES-BENZ
300D
AC COMPRESSOR
Stock #: 2142MA
1982
MERCEDES-BENZ
300D
AC COMPRESSOR
Stock #: 1520
1985
MERCEDES-BENZ
300D
AC COMPRESSOR
Stock #: 5000
1978
MERCEDES-BENZ
300D
AC COMPRESSOR
Stock #: 2010MA
1978
MERCEDES-BENZ
300D
AC COMPRESSOR
Stock #: 2010MA
1983
MERCEDES-BENZ
300D
AC COMPRESSOR
Stock #: 1624